Block
#8,975,010
156w
37 txs4,639,194 confs
Transactions
37
Total Output
₳1,047,976.92
$155.33K
Fees
₳13.4
Size
86.36 KB
88,433 bytes
Details
Hash
39e58d64ae3c2b11e1d17fa019e47acc027d63d0a6c1dc891e7cbf01c1f137f8
Epoch / Slot
Epoch 421 · slot 96,671,830 · epoch-slot 163,030
Timestamp
156w · Sat, 01 Jul 2023 19:02:01 GMT
Block producer
VRF key
vrf_vk1c…lslxw50u
Op cert
f23362ac…9b1aa24c
Op cert counter
6
Transactions in block30